United States and United Kingdom

Warning (September 26, 2022-)

Visuals: On a white background, three very thin 3D shapes rotate to reveal a green background exactly like Cartoon Network's "Pastel" branding with the pale pink stacked text

This video may potentially
trigger seizures for people
with photosensitive epilepsy.

Viewer discretion advised.

Technique: 2D stop-motion computer animation.

Audio: A warning-like sound is heard, along with the Cartoon Network announcer from this branding (Roger Craig Smith) saying the entire warning.

Availability: Seen on Cartoon Network programming that contain seizures in the United States and the United Kingdom, first seen before an episode of The Powerpuff Girls (1998-2005). Also seen during Boomerang USA airings of Taz-Mania.
